題目描述 給定一個僅包含小寫字母的字符串,求它的最長回文子串的長度。所謂回文串,指左右對稱的字符串。 解題思路 當字符串不為空時,回文子串最少也是一個字符,即初始長度為1,當回文子串更長時,就可能有兩種情況:例如“...aa...”或“...aba...”,即長度+1或+2。以后遍歷時每增加 ...
lt 關鍵詞 gt 子串 子串是母串中的一部分,可以是母串本身,也可以是空字符串 設串中字符數為n,則其子串數目為:s n n 具體地: 或者用插板法理解: 理解:用兩個隔板夾取某一個字符,長度不限,取盡所有長度 software有 個字符,則有 個空,C 也就是 為 種,再加上空串,也就是 種 ...
2019-03-13 11:46 0 1842 推薦指數:
題目描述 給定一個僅包含小寫字母的字符串,求它的最長回文子串的長度。所謂回文串,指左右對稱的字符串。 解題思路 當字符串不為空時,回文子串最少也是一個字符,即初始長度為1,當回文子串更長時,就可能有兩種情況:例如“...aa...”或“...aba...”,即長度+1或+2。以后遍歷時每增加 ...
主要記錄解題過程,反思如何構思代碼。 原題:https://leetcode-cn.com/problems/longest-palindromic-substring 題目: 解題過程 看到這題一開始是完全懵逼的,看着兩個例子想了一個錯的解法:用兩個指針指向字符串的首尾,當兩個指針 ...
面試中被問到為什么要使用微服務架構?springcloud的核心組件有哪些? 拿我們國家的兵種來說,如何把戰爭這個單體架構微服務化,就是根據適用的場景,拆分出不同的兵種(微服務) 然后每個兵種 ...
子串 定義:串中任意個連續的字符組成的子序列稱為該串的子串 求出“adereegfbw”子串的數目? 空串是所有串的字串,所以當字串長度為0時,字串為空串。 字串長度為0: 空串 (共1個) 字串長度為1: a,d,e,r,e,e,g,f,b,w (共10個) 字串 ...
程序: 方法1: 方法2: 方法3: 我的代碼,有一個測試用例通不過: ...
了LeetCode原題題號,參考答案,以及題目的部分解析。 大家可以參考這個刷題指南來完成對字符串部分題目的練習,當然 ...
描述: 給定一個字符串(以字符數組的形式給出)和一個偏移量,根據偏移量原地旋轉字符串(從左向右旋轉) 樣例: 輸入: str="abcdefg", offset = 3 輸出: str = "efgabcd" 樣例解釋: 注意是原地旋轉,即str旋轉后為"efgabcd ...
1、5. 最長回文子串 給定一個字符串 s,找到 s 中最長的回文子串。你可以假設 s 的最大長度為1000。 示例 1: 示例 2: 回文字符串的子串也是回文,P[i][j](表示以i開始以j結束的子串)是回文字符串,那么P[i+1][j-1]也是回文字符串。該問題可以分解成 ...